Somali Gov’t Promotes Tourism Sector Investment

Mogadisho (SONNA)-Somali government is taking on great initiatives in reviving the country’s tourism sector and promoting tourism investment sector,SONNA reported.

The Acting minister of information,Culture and Tourism H.E Mohamed Abdi Hayir (Mareye) deleiverd a speech at the occasion of somalia tourism day which was held in the capital city of Mogadishu on the 13th of Septemper.

Minister Mareye higlighted the important role of tourism in expanding economic opportunity and providing a pathway to prosperity in Somalia.

The minister added that the ministry has prepared the national tourism development plan to revive the country’s tourism sector.

National tourism development plan will greatly benefit Somalia’s tourism and will provide investment opportunities,create jobs and boost the country’s economy.

“Starting from 13th of September till 27th of september(14days)we will celebrate somalia tourism days. During these 14 days,we will present Somalia’s tourist attractions to promote for somali tourism.”Minister Mareye said.

The ministry will conduct a national competition to showcase somalia’s tourist attractions in all regions and towns where the lucky winners will be rwarded.

The ministry is working on implementing an online system to record tourist sights in somalia.

The ceremony was attended by the ministry’s Director -General Mr.Abdulrahman Yussef Al-Adala,Director of tourism dept Ms.Farhiya Saman,Galmudug’s minister of information Mr.Ahmed shire Falagale,representatives from regional administrations and private sector commended on the current progress done by the tourism department,calling on to joint work to boost national tourism

Somalia has great potential to thrive and has the ability to attract tourists from around the world every year.
